以下是常用的正则表达式的写法:
中文:/^[\u4E00-\u9FA5]+$/
手机号码:/^(86)?0?1\d{10}$/
EMAIL:
/^(([0-9a-zA-Z]+)|([0-9a-zA-Z]+[_.0-9a-zA-Z-]*[0-9a-zA-Z]+))@([0-9a-zA-Z-]+[.])+([a-zA-Z]{2,5})$/
密码(安全级别中):
/^(\d+[a-zA-Z][\da-zA-Z]*|[a-zA-Z]+\d[\da-zA-Z]*)$/
密码(安全级别高):
/^(\d+[a-zA-Z~!@#$%^&(){}][\da-zA-Z~!@#$%^&(){}]*|[a-zA-Z~!@#$%^&(){}]+\d[\da-zA-Z~!@#$%^&(){}]*)$/

//方法一,使用$.post():
function callServer_post() {
var loadUrl = 'translate.php';
$.post(loadUrl,{words: $('#words').val()},function(msg){
$("#result").html(msg);
});
}
//方法二,使用$.get():
function callServer_get(){
var loadUrl = 'translate.php';
$.get(loadUrl,{words: $('#words').val()},function(msg){
$("#result").html(msg);
});
}
//方法三,使用$.ajax():
function callServer_ajax() {
var loadUrl = 'translate.php';
jQuery.ajax({
type: "post",
url: loadUrl,
cache:false,
data: "words=" + $('#words').val(),
success: function(msg) {
$("#result").html(msg);
}
});
}
备注:需要明白jQuery中,$是jQuery对象的别名或者说简写形式。